Highlights
Are people in Ada older or younger than people in Farmington?
- The Median Age in Ada is 2.9 years younger than in Farmington.

Are housing costs cheaper in Ada or Farmington?
- Ada housing costs are 28.1% less expensive than Farmington hous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Ada or Farmington?
- The average commute for residents of Ada is 4.1 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Farmington.

Things to do in Farmington?
Farmington, New Mexico is a city located in San Juan County. The city offers a variety of outdoor activities, as well as a historic downtown area.

Things to do in Ada?
Ada is an incorporated city located in Pontotoc County, Oklahoma offering plenty of attractions such as exploring its multiple trails good for biking or jogging plus nearby Chickasaw National Recreation Area has various events and exhibits perfect for anyone interested in the area's history.
